CAUTION / NOTICE / HINT

CAUTION:


  • This DTC may be stored even when the SOC is high.

  • Do not perform "HV Batt Cell Low Volt READY ON Prevention Cancel" unless specifically directed by the troubleshooting procedure. Doing so may cause a serious malfunction.

  • Before inspecting the high-voltage system or disconnecting the low voltage connector of the inverter with converter assembly, take safety precautions such as wearing insulated gloves and removing the service plug grip to prevent electrical shocks. After removing the service plug grip, put it in your pocket to prevent other technicians from accidentally reconnecting it while you are working on the high-voltage system.

  • After removing the service plug grip, wait for at least 10 minutes before touching any of the high-voltage connectors or terminals. After waiting for 10 minutes, check the voltage at the terminals in the inspection point in the inverter with converter assembly. The voltage should be 0 V before beginning work Click here.

    Tech Tips

    Waiting for at least 10 minutes is required to discharge the high-voltage capacitor inside the inverter with converter assembly.

  • When disposing of HV battery, make sure to return them through an authorized collection agent who is capable of handling them safely. If they are returned via the manufacturer specified route, they will be returned properly and in a safe manner by an authorized collection agent.

  • Before returning the HV battery, make sure to perform a recovery inspection Click here

  • Make a note of the output DTCs as some of them may be necessary for recovery inspection of the HV battery.

  27. INSPECT HYBRID BATTERY JUNCTION BLOCK ASSEMBLY (SMRB)

    CAUTION:

    Be sure to wear insulated gloves.


    1. Check that the service plug grip is not installed.

      Note

      After removing the service plug grip, do not turn the power switch on (READY), unless instructed by the repair manual because this may cause a malfunction.

    2. Remove the hybrid battery junction block assembly Click here.

    3. A005A9YE02
      Text in Illustration
      *a

      Component without harness connected

      (Hybrid Battery Junction Block Assembly)

      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ance
      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      k3-1 (+) - T6-1 (CBI) Auxiliary battery voltage is applied between terminals c6-4 (SMRB) and c6-2 (GND) Below 1 Ω
    4.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ance
      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      c6-4 (SMRB) - c6-2 (GND) -40 to 80 °C (-40 to 176°F) 19.0 to 35.5 Ω
    5. Install the hybrid battery junction block assembly.


    NG
    OK
  28. INSPECT HYBRID BATTERY JUNCTION BLOCK ASSEMBLY (SMRP)

    CAUTION:

    Be sure to wear insulated gloves.


    1. Check that the service plug grip is not installed.

      Note

      After removing the service plug grip, do not turn the power switch on (READY), unless instructed by the repair manual because this may cause a malfunction.

    2. Remove the hybrid battery junction block assembly Click here.

    3. A005ADYE02
      Text in Illustration
      *a

      Component without harness connected

      (Hybrid Battery Junction Block Assembly)

      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ance
      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      h3-1 (-) - T5-1 (CEI) Auxiliary battery voltage is applied between terminals c6-3 (SMRP) and c6-2 (GND) 28.5 to 31.5 Ω
    4.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ance
      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      c6-3 (SMRP) - c6-2 (GND) -40 to 80 °C (-40 to 176°F) 112 to 274 Ω
    5. Install the hybrid battery junction block assembly.


    NG
    OK
